Question about the vRealize LogInsight of VCF3.7

Hi Gurus,

We are proposing VCF3.7 Advanced (on VxRail or ReadyNode) for a customer.  And I have a question about the vRealize Log Insight bundled in VCF3.7.  In the FAQ, I can see that:

--  Each instance of Cloud Foundation includes the right to use 50 OSI instances of vRealize Log Insight to capture logs from the management domain components only. The edition used is the full vRealize Log Insight, which includes features such as log forwarding and HA for those management domain components. If a customer wants to use vRealize Log Insight functionality for actual workloads, the customer must acquire the appropriate vRealize Log Insight licenses.

My question includes:

1. Does it mean the customer will have to purchase additional vRLI (per CPU or 25 OSI pack) for each VI workload domain?   If yes, will the SDDC manager deploy the additional LogInsight instance for each VI workload domain automatically?

2. Is this the unique requirement for vRLI?   In other words, does other components of vRealize Suite Enterprise (like: vRA. vRO, vRV, vRNI) have similar requirement for VI workload domain?

Hi Victor,

VCF deployes vRLI duirng bringup and enables logging for the Mgmt Domain per default.

If you want to enable logging for the VI WLDs, there is an option in SDDC Mgr. to turn it on, but as you correctly said if you do it you do need to have a license.

If you are using VCF Advanced there is vRLI included in the bundle, which means you do not need to buy additional OSI packs.
